Hack #1: The 60-Second Upgrade for Your Everyday T-Shirt and Jeans
Let’s face it, a plain white tee and jeans can get pretty boring. But with one simple addition, you can elevate this basic look in no time.
First, grab a simple leather or knit arsmate. This piece will add a point of interest and texture to your outfit. It’s all about creating a more put-together, stylish vibe without overcomplicating things.
Now, let’s talk colors. If you’re wearing a neutral outfit, consider adding a brightly colored arsmate. This pop of color can make your ensemble stand out.
Conversely, if you’re already wearing something vibrant, a neutral arsmate can balance the look. hack arsmate
Pro Tip: Roll your t-shirt sleeves slightly before adding the arsmate. This creates a more intentional, styled look.
What to avoid: Don’t pair an overly ornate, sequined arsmate with ultra-casual sportswear. It can look mismatched and a bit too flashy. Stick to simpler, more classic styles for a cohesive look.
Hack #2: Instantly Add Professional Polish to Your Workwear

Let’s talk about adding a touch of personality to your work attire without going overboard. I’ve found that a sleek, silk arsmate can do wonders for a standard blazer or a simple sheath dress.
It’s all about the little details. Adding an arsmate to the cuff of a 3/4 sleeve blazer, for instance, can make it look more polished and complete. It’s like giving your outfit a subtle yet sophisticated upgrade.
When it comes to professional settings, materials matter. Stick with understated elegance. Satin, fine-knit cashmere, or structured cotton are your best bets.
These materials add a refined texture that elevates your look without drawing too much attention.
Now, let’s be clear, and this is different from the casual hack. In a corporate environment, subtlety is key.
You want to stand out, but in a way that says, “I’m put-together and professional.”

Hack #3: Creating a Statement Look for Evenings and Events
When the sun goes down, it’s time to amp up your style. Think about using a bold, embellished, or uniquely shaped arsmate as the centerpiece of your outfit.
- Choose a feathered or sequined arsmate.
- Pair it with a simple little black dress or a sleek jumpsuit.
This is what I call “outfit balance.” When the accessory is the star, the rest of the outfit should be minimalist. This way, you avoid looking over-styled.
Perfect for a cocktail party, a wedding guest outfit, or a special date night.
